A championship-winning robotics
team from Ferndale, Michigan.

Working together with a fantastic group of mentors, the Giggle Pickles are a co-ed robotics team of twelve 6th-8th graders from Ferndale Middle School that design and build robots that compete in the FIRST Tech Challenge.


Who we are

  • The team competes in the FIRST Tech Challenge (FTC), a division of FIRST (For Inspiration and Recognition of Science and Technology), the world’s leading youth-serving nonprofit advancing STEM subjects, founded by inventor Dean Kamen in 1989.

  • FTC sees over 87,000 students from more than 60 countries, with each team designing, building, and programming a classroom-size robot to do specific tasks.

  • The 2025-2026 FTC season is just the third year the Giggle Pickles have been a team.


What we’ve achieved

  • In the 2024-2025 season The Giggle Pickles went undefeated in 12 matches, including a best-of-three finals, to the Michigan State champions.

  • In 2024, lead mentor, Nick Kokotovich, won the Compass Award, aka “Mentor of the Year,” in recognition of his outstanding guidance and support of the team and based on a heartfelt video secretly created by the students.

  • At the 2025 World Championship they finished 14th out of 64 teams in their division with a 7-3 record in qualifying matches. While they did not advance to the playoff rounds, this was a strong showing especially as the only all middle school team competing against high school teams.

  • In the 2025 season the Giggle Pickles were undefeated to win their qualifying event in Royal Oak allowing them to defend their title at the Michigan State SE Championship as well as winning the Control Award which recognizes a team that uses sensors and software to improve their robot's functionality during matches by solving game challenges with innovative control solutions.

  • In 2025 the Giggle Pickles also competed in a league where they were the winning alliance captions winners as well as the Innovate Award winner for the most creative and ingenious robot design.


What’s next

  • On December 13, 2025 The Giggle Pickles were the captains of the winning alliance that won the Michigan State SE Championship for the second year in a row, offering them an invitation to compete at the World Championship event in Houston TX from April 29 - May 2.

  • The team’s attention between now and the World Championship will be on improving its robot with extensive practice, programming updates, and optimization all while raising the funds needed to make the trip possible.
